Riera, R.; Núñez, J.; Brito, M.C. (2007). A new species of the interstitial genus Neopetitia (Polychaeta, Syllidae, Eusyllinae) from Tenerife, with modified acicular chaetae in males. Helgoland Marine Research. 61(3): 221-223.
A new species of Neopetitia San Martín, 2003 is described from intertidal and shallow subtidal soft-bottom stations on the eastern and western coast of Tenerife, Canary Islands. The new species is characterized by the presence in males of a modified acicular chaeta in chaetiger 11. A discussion of known species of the genus is presented.
